STM32输出的PWM波最大频率是多少

2019-07-20 16:30发布

stm32f1系列的,主频72MHZ,定时器输出的PWM波最高频率是多少?理论上,下面的配置是最高输出频率吗,24MHZ?

TIM_TimeBaseStructure.TIM_Period = 2;                  
TIM_TimeBaseStructure.TIM_Prescaler = 0;                 

TIM_OCInitStructure.TIM_Pulse = 1;

我把TIM2_CH2按照上面的频率去配置,得到的波形如下:
IMG_2028.JPG

友情提示: 此问题已得到解决,问题已经关闭,关闭后问题禁止继续编辑,回答。
该问题目前已经被作者或者管理员关闭, 无法添加新回复
12条回答
正点原子
1楼-- · 2019-07-20 21:08
这个正常了.24M的方波,你示波器得买好点的.
xkwy
2楼-- · 2019-07-21 01:54
我们老师说110MHz的示波器最多能看10MHz的波形
zhoutong
3楼-- · 2019-07-21 05:14
正点原子 发表于 2016-3-9 17:49
这个正常了.24M的方波,你示波器得买好点的.

意思是stm32输出的最高频率是24MHZ?
arm51avr
4楼-- · 2019-07-21 10:39
 精彩回答 2  元偷偷看……
arm51avr
5楼-- · 2019-07-21 11:46
正点原子 发表于 2016-3-9 17:49
这个正常了.24M的方波,你示波器得买好点的.

原子哥,确定是24M吗?
“知网”论文里有这句话“然而,其时钟信号是STM32的定时器产生的,最高只能输出12MHz,所以这里设计的最高实时采样率为12MHz”

不知道哪个是对的。是这个帖子测试对,还是论文对?
arm51avr
6楼-- · 2019-07-21 15:29
 精彩回答 2  元偷偷看……

一周热门 更多>